Business Leaders Bistro Posted on October 5, 2021 by Anthony Closkey Level of DesignationGold ProgramRestaurant LocationDuquesne University 600, Pittsburgh, PA, 15282 Duquesne University 600, Pittsburgh, 15282 (412) 396-5140 https://duquesnedining.catertrax.com/...